Answer / madhubabu

Load Testing:Tester to test the customer expected
configuration and customer expected load and to estimate
the speed in process or performance is called as "load
testing".



Stress testing: tester testing the software application foe
customer expectation configuration and more than customer
expected load and to estimate the peak load is called
"stress testing".


volume testing: tester test the maximum capacity of our
software build to store the user related data or not is
called "volume testing".
